PyDev-Eclipse和WingIDE的学习曲线---更陡峭?

时间:2012-06-25 10:01:48

标签: eclipse pydev wing-ide

我已经使用WingIDE进行python程序开发已有好几年了,总的来说我很满意它(​​特别是他们的技术支持)。 WingIDE的学习曲线相当陡峭(至少对我而言)。我现在正在考虑一些我需要与PyDev-Eclipse合作的项目。

PyDev可能会有什么样的学习曲线(陡峭 - >轻松,或不陡峭 - >不容易)?

3 个答案:

答案 0 :(得分:0)

我认为这里没有正确的答案......经验差异很大(我建议按照入门教程http://pydev.org/manual_101_root.html进行评估然后自己判断......我认为基础知识应该很容易掌握,但与其他任何东西一样,要真正掌握它将花费更多的时间,特别是习惯捷径并发现它的能力。)

答案 1 :(得分:0)

我同意法比奥的观点,没有简单的答案。对于Wing,请从“帮助”菜单中的“教程”开始。这将带您了解使用Wing并使用调试器时需要了解的基础知识,并且随着时间的推移,您可以更慢地学习其他工具和功能。

答案 2 :(得分:0)

IDE的选择与选择键盘一样个性化。但是对于其他人的经验有时候有助于做出选择。

在我的案例中,Wing在提高我的Python技能相对较快,以及因不理解基本概念而陷入困境的几个月之间有所区别。我确实发现Wing提供的功能可以通过现有代码更快地理解Python和现有代码。

对于Pydev,我陷入了Eclipse复杂的困境。有了Wing,我觉得我站在那些深深地抄袭Python的人的肩膀上。注意“感觉”这个词,这是一个非常主观的事情,你最应该花些时间来尝试一下对你有用的东西。

关于Wing的一些事情让我相信它帮助我比其他方式更快地学习Python:自动输入调用Args设置,它显示了调用您调用的标准函数的参数的PEP-8方式。我已经多次使用的定义和查找点函数试图弄清楚现有代码是如何工作的。这可能都可以在其他地方获得,但它只是在Wing中以一种非常连贯的方式立即起作用。